Pretty big.
A little less cramped than some other flea markets in Toronto.
Quality and selection is average at best. Lots of shops sell the same stuff - clothing, accessories, etc.
They have a small coin collector booth - Prospector's Cards and Coins. Mostly Canadian stuff from what I could tell. I picked up a few things for about $5.
There's a food court, a farmers market, a small arcade, and an entire section dedicated to antiques.
Washrooms were surprisingly clean.
